Find the coordinate of those points which lie on the parabola y^2=8x and whose focal distance is 4

Focal distance = x1 + a. Where a is the x abcissa of focus and x1 is the abcissa of point on parabola from which we are measuring the focal distance. 4= x1 + 2x1= 2y1^2=8×2y1=+/- 4Point(+/-4,2)
